The US team have had to travel further than any other for their three group games. Klinsmann seemingly chose a lot of MLS-based players with that in mind. They aren't as affected by dramatically different climatic conditions, long distance flights or waiting at the airport if their departure is delayed. It's what happens in the MLS, after all. The selection of Beckerman was a surprise, according to the US media, but it seems like he's been a bit of a spark in the dressing room; a character.

They have a fantastic camaraderie and they look hungry, like they really want to play for each other. Just don't see the US team going out with a whimper like England did.

No real bf market and it's a pretty below average game to bet French players each way, betting Ecuador players each way just can't be good. Each way betting on fgs should just be when teams are 1/3 and shorter and goal expectation is higher than average- we seem to have forgotten this as seen loads of fg scorers recommended each way recently that id lay to lose a house. Better off just betting first goal, especially for these big price ones for big underdogs
